Sarah Wiese is a student at Simon Fraser University, Canada’s only Fair Trade Gold Campus, with a strong passion for Fair Trade and its mission to create a more just and sustainable world. She is particularly inspired by Fairtrade’s efforts to advance the UN Sustainable Development Goals, especially its commitment to reducing inequalities and ending poverty “in all its forms, everywhere,” while ensuring no one is left behind.

As a former Fair Trade Ambassador and now Program Coordinator, Sarah has been actively involved in strengthening Fair Trade advocacy for the past 3 years. She was actively involved in developing and launching the new national Fair Trade Ambassador program, ensuring it was accessible to students across Canada and empowering more people to get involved.

Sarah's journey with Fair Trade began in childhood, but it was during university that she realized how many people were unaware of its impact or even its fundamental purpose. This inspired her to join SFU’s Fair Trade program, where she works to improve visibility on campus and advocate for Fair Trade within her community and beyond.
